Helium Mass Spectrometer Leak Testing (MSLT)TÜV SÜD PetroChem Inspection Services, Inc. offers Helium Mass Spectrometer Leak Testing (MSLT) to compliment our full-service Tank Inspection Service Line. MSLT can provide additional assurance that tank bottom welds and/or plates are liquid-tight prior to returning the tank to service. Additionally, utilizing Helium Mass Spectrometer Leak Testing prior to a hydro-test can help minimize hydro-testing a tank with compromised containment capabilities; thereby helping to reduce unforeseen expenses. Combining MSLT with a Post Repair Inspection can provide documentation of the repairs performed during the tank outage and help identify leaks inadvertently introduced during the repair process. Why utilize Helium Mass Spectrometer Leak Testing instead of or in addition to Vacuum Box Testing? MSLT can provide a much higher level of sensitivity as well as increased inspection area coverage for restricted access areas such as: sumps, under internal piping, around supports welded directly to the bottom, easier inspection of three plate laps, and easier inspection of welds and plate on tank bottoms that have experienced edge settlement.
